Output 347529a1ea71e113d25741648151c332275f57ab288271e182ab2cb9eee9c6e0:2

value
1285000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21361498aeffbe47f549b4b1238f29f0a152e59c OP_EQUAL
address
34id1T49q19HNtjhy5vbP2FR9UE1cHnZSa
transaction
347529a1ea71e113d25741648151c332275f57ab288271e182ab2cb9eee9c6e0
spent
true